The Event & Sponsorship Manager will plan, execute and evolve all national events & sponsorships, while overseeing strategy and management of the Woody program and local events.
What You'll be Doing:
Work with Experiential Marketing Manager (EMM) to develop strategic goals to grow the brand of Deschutes Brewery through National, Local & Woody event marketing efforts.
Work with the Brewers Association to plan & execute Deschutes Brewery's presence at and around all national industry events
Manage all details for any National programs & partnerships
Identify new national sponsorship / partnership opportunities
Establish and maintain relationships with sponsorship partners
Plan and manage execution
Track and report results & ROI
Provide strategy & insight to sales team on sponsorship opportunities on individual market level
Lead Mobile Marketing Brand Ambassador "Woody" program
Lead Local events / sponsorships
Work with any city officials and government organizations to secure all necessary permits, licensing and necessary processes are followed in a timely manner prior to events
Work with Corporate Executive Chef to identify culinary event opportunities to best highlight the Deschutes brand thru our pub & sustainability efforts
Help EMM implement new creative programs to evolve overall fan experience across all respective event platforms
Work with Education Marketing Manager to ensure Brand Ambassador program stays consistent and updated across event platform
Manage Event Brand Ambassadors- responsible for hiring, training and development and performance management of the team
Manage National events tactical budget; oversee Woody and local events budgets
